How Much Is the 2018 Porsche Macan?

Based on listings for the 2018 Porsche Macan on our site, the average price is $54,600. Prices range from $47,000 to $73,000 and vary depending on the vehicle's condition, mileage, features, and location.

How Much Does the 2018 Porsche Macan Cost to Own?

The Macan's five-year costs for gas, insurance, repairs, and maintenance are projected to be around $34,500, or $6,900 per year. That's much pricier than average for a luxury subcompact SUV.

Is It Better to Buy a Used or New Macan?

The 2019 Porsche Macan starts at around $50,000. The new Macan has lightly refreshed styling, a 10.9-inch infotainment screen, and a newly available Traffic Jam Assist feature, which can accelerate, brake, and keep the SUV centered in its lane at speeds of 40 mph or below. Opt for the 2019 model if these updates are important to you. However, you'll find a wider variety of models to choose from if you shop for a used 2018 Macan. As of this writing, Porsche has not released 2019 versions of the high-performance GTS and Turbo models.

You'll spend less by instead shopping for a used 2015, 2016, or 2017 Macan. Porsche introduced the Macan as an all-new SUV for the 2015 model year, and it was offered in S and Turbo trim levels. The 2016 model added an available surround-view camera system.

For 2017, Apple CarPlay became available, and the Macan gained more standard safety features (a rearview camera, parking sensors, and lane departure warning). Porsche also added new GTS and base models for 2017 and a Performance package for the Macan Turbo, which boosts its output from 400 to 440 horsepower. The 2018 Macan saw no major updates.

How Reliable Is the 2018 Porsche Macan?

The Macan has a great predicted reliability rating of 4.5 out of five from J.D. Power.

Which Used Porsche Macan Trim Is Right for Me?

The 2018 Porsche Macan is available in four trim levels: base, Macan S, Macan GTS, and Macan Turbo. Most buyers should be pleased with the base model Macan. It's well-equipped with tech and convenience features, and it offers punchy engine performance.

When it was new, the 2018 Macan was offered with a lot of options, so you'll want to look carefully for these items if they're important to you. Available features include a rear-seat entertainment system, Apple CarPlay, a Burmester stereo, proximity keyless entry, push-button start, ventilated front seats, heated rear seats, a panoramic sunroof, rear sunshades, an air suspension, blind spot monitoring, a 360-degree parking camera, lane keep assist, adaptive cruise control, forward collision warning, carbon ceramic brakes, and a Sport Chrono package.

2018 Porsche Macan Versus the Competition

Which Is Better: 2018 Porsche Macan or 2018 Audi Q5?

The 2018 Audi Q5 is aimed at a more luxury-oriented audience than its Macan corporate cousin. Both SUVs are enjoyable to drive, but the Porsche feels more capable and thrilling on twisty roads. On the other hand, the Q5 is more practical for everyday driving. It earns better fuel economy, offers more cargo space, and its cabin materials are second to none. The Audi also has more standard features, like forward collision warning, and even a few that the Macan doesn't offer, like Android Auto. The Q5 is usually far less expensive than the Macan, though the Porsche has a much better predicted reliability rating. The Q5 is the better pick for most shoppers.

Which Is Better: 2018 Porsche Macan or 2018 Alfa Romeo Stelvio?

The 2018 Alfa Romeo Stelvio and Porsche Macan are among the best-driving luxury compact SUVs. Both models accelerate quickly thanks to their punchy turbocharged engines, and each feels balanced around turns. Both also offer similar cargo space and available safety features. The Macan boasts nicer interior materials, though Stelvio models tend to be less expensive to buy. Test-drive both SUVs to see which you prefer.

2018 Macan Performance

How Does the 2018 Porsche Macan Drive?

The Macan is an exceptionally fun SUV to drive. Its steering is quick, its brakes provide strong stopping power, and it remains very stable around turns. It does this while comfortably soaking up bumps and dips in the road, which isn't always the case with a sporty SUV. The Macan's available adaptive suspension further enhances the ride quality.

The Macan is available with one of five engines. Even the standard four-cylinder turbo can zip this SUV up to speed confidently, and it serves up muscular passing power. The sprint from zero to 60 mph takes just over six seconds. Opt for the V6-powered Macan S, GTS, or Turbo if you're looking for even quicker acceleration: Each can dash from zero to 60 mph in around five seconds. Porsche's PDK dual-clutch automatic transmission comes standard, and it provides quick, smooth shifts. Drivers can also change gears using the steering wheel shift paddles.

2018 Porsche Macan Towing Capacity

The Macan can tow up to 4,400 pounds when properly equipped.

2018 Macan Interior

How Many People Does the 2018 Macan Seat?

The Porsche Macan is a two-row SUV with five seats. The front seats are supportive and highly adjustable, making it easy to find a comfortable driving position. There's generous head- and legroom up front as well. The rear-seat cushions are similarly cozy, and there's more than enough back-seat space for kids, though adults are likely to feel cramped.

The Macan's interior is handsome and trimmed with top-notch materials. It's also very quiet, even at highway cruising speeds. The SUV's sightlines are good to the front and side, but rear visibility is slim.

How Many Child Car Seats Fit in the 2018 Porsche Macan?

The Macan has two full sets of LATCH car-seat connectors on the rear outboard seats and an upper tether on the rear middle seat.

2018 Porsche Macan Features

The Macan has one of the most distinctive dashboards in its class. A 7-inch touch screen sits at the top, and beneath it are several audio and climate control buttons. This layout may look overwhelming, but it becomes quite intuitive after a short time. The buttons are all within easy reach. The touch screen has simple menus, and it reacts quickly to inputs. It also supports Apple CarPlay, which allows users to integrate many iPhone apps on the screen.

Porsche Macan Cargo Space

The Macan has 17.7 cubic feet of cargo space behind its rear seats and 53 cubic feet of space with these seats folded. That's about average for a luxury compact SUV. Consider moving up to the midsize 2018 Porsche Cayenne if you need more space. A power liftgate is standard in the Macan.

These cargo dimensions are for comparative purposes. There is no substitute for visually examining the storage area in any car you're considering.
